固件启动后, 会开启一个热点 TC1-AP-XXXXXX,连接热点后, 直接用浏览器访问: http://192.168.0.1 即可看到如上web界面.

- [x] HomeAssistant中增加总耗电量传感器,今日耗电量传感器,昨日耗电量传感器,数据来自于插座历史统计
|
||||
- [x] 可以设置mqtt数据上报频率,默认2秒
|
||||
- [x] 可以设置电源 led 是否打开,默认打开(系统自检以及错误指示灯仍会工作)
|
||||
- [x] 后台和ha mqtt增加总开关控制
|
||||
- [x] 后台可以自定义6个插座的名称,名称将会自动同步到ha mqtt
|
||||
- [x] 修复了原代码中电源按钮长按 (现在是5秒)重新配网和(10秒)恢复出厂的逻辑错误
|
||||
- [x] 后台和ha mqtt中增加了童锁开关,开启童锁则上电以后不再响应任何电源按钮的事件,上电时同时按住按钮的话会开启配网热点(防止开了童锁,wifi又嗝屁,导致插座功能暴毙的救命逻辑)
|
||||
- [x] 后台可自定义设备名称,此名称将会同至ha mqtt作为mqtt中插座名称的前缀
|
||||
|
||||
# 编译固件
|
||||
|
||||
- windows环境,先安装python2.7
|
||||
- 安装[mico-cube 1.0.0](https://files.pythonhosted.org/packages/a8/4e/687a3ef2edabfd9fdd797747d6eeb2ddbe70e65c49fa4062268281a0ded4/mico-cube-1.0.0.tar.gz#sha256=4a930d394344f72c862c203d5d8a832357c3b3dc940c825ca3e528453dd2f17f)
|
||||
- windows环境,先安装python2.7,下载安装的时候添加环境变量到Path,默认安装路径需要添加两个环境变量C:\Python27;C:\Python27\Scripts
|
||||
- 安装[mico-cube 1.0.0](https://files.pythonhosted.org/packages/a8/4e/687a3ef2edabfd9fdd797747d6eeb2ddbe70e65c49fa4062268281a0ded4/mico-cube-1.0.0.tar.gz#sha256=4a930d394344f72c862c203d5d8a832357c3b3dc940c825ca3e528453dd2f17f) python2 -m pip install ./mico-cube-1.0.0.tar.gz
|
||||
- 安装[Micoder](http://firmware.mxchip.com/MiCoder_v1.3_Win32:64.zip)下载完解压出来(不要有中文路径)
|
||||
- 安装完成后添加micoder路径 mico config --global MICODER (micoder所在路径)/MiCoder
|
||||
- 最后切换到此项目根目录执行build.sh即可编译固件
|
||||
|
||||
|
||||
|
||||
# 注意事项
|
||||
- 使用pip安装mico-cube失败,请使用下列命令安装(执行命令时注意路径位置)
|
||||
|
||||
- `python -m pip install mico-cube-1.0.0.tar.gz`
|
